The FIFA 2026 World Cup features an eagle, a moose, and a jaguar as mascots representing the three host nations: the United States, Canada, and Mexico. A new quiz published by BBC Sport invites fans to recall previous World Cup mascots, providing a nostalgic look back at the tournament's history. Participants can engage with various quizzes on the site's Sports Quizzes pages, which also cover different aspects of football and sports knowledge. The quiz serves as both entertainment and a reminder of the iconic figures associated with the World Cup.
